You can't add longtubes with no other changes from the stock exhaust setup, and you can't use the same midpipes with longtubes that you use with factory manifolds, at least if you want everything to fit properly. As for the back-to back dyno test, even if the factory mids had been replaced before the first dyno run, the same mids could not have been used on the second unless they were cut and reconfigured. If the Bellanger mids were added to fit with the headers, that is another change.
As you say, perhaps we could get clarification on this, and more importantly, whether the cats were removed or switched out between tests, or even if the different mids used were the same diameter and/or both mandrel bent. There could be a lot of variables, some more important than others.
